🙂A single person spends $947 per month in Chiang Mai vs $1,750 in Linkoping, rent included.
🙂A couple spends around $1,411 per month in Chiang Mai vs $2,802 in Linkoping, rent included.
🙂A family of three spends $1,874 per month in Chiang Mai vs $3,853 in Linkoping, rent included.
🙂Chiang Mai is about 46% cheaper than Linkoping,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Chiang Mai sits 31% below the global median, while Linkoping is 27% above –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

🏠A central one-bedroom costs $490 in Chiang Mai versus $842 in Linkoping.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 349% higher in Linkoping,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$20.00 in Chiang Mai versus $67.0 in Linkoping.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$240 vs $359 – making Chiang Mai the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
